DECREE of the Government of the Russian Federation dated 02/16/2008 N 87 (as amended on 04/13/2010) "ON THE COMPOSITION OF SECTIONS OF DESIGN DOCUMENTATION AND REQUIREMENTS FOR THEIR CONTENT"
I. General provisions1. These Regulations establish the composition of sections of project documentation and requirements for the content of these sections:
a) in the preparation of design documentation for various types of capital construction projects;
b) when preparing design documentation for individual stages of construction, reconstruction and major repairs of capital construction projects (hereinafter referred to as construction).
2. For the purposes of these Regulations, capital construction projects, depending on their functional purpose and characteristic features, are divided into the following types:
a) facilities for industrial purposes (buildings, structures, structures for industrial purposes, including defense and security facilities), with the exception of linear facilities;
b) non-production facilities (buildings, structures, housing structures, socio-cultural and communal facilities, as well as other capital construction facilities for non-production purposes);
c) linear objects (pipelines, roads and railways, power lines, etc.).
3. Project documentation consists of text and graphic parts.
The text part contains information regarding the capital construction project, a description of the technical and other decisions taken, explanations, links to regulatory and (or) technical documents used in the preparation of project documentation and calculation results justifying the decisions made.
The graphic part displays the adopted technical and other decisions and is carried out in the form of drawings, diagrams, plans and other documents in graphic form.
Preparation of project documentation must be carried out in accordance with the legislation of the Russian Federation on state secrets.
4. In order to implement during the construction process the architectural, technical and technological solutions contained in the design documentation for a capital construction project, working documentation is developed, consisting of documents in text form, working drawings, specifications of equipment and products.
5. If, for the development of design documentation for a capital construction project, the reliability and safety requirements established by regulatory technical documents are insufficient, or such requirements are not established, the development of documentation must be preceded by the development and approval in the prescribed manner of special technical conditions.
The procedure for the development and approval of special technical conditions is established by the Ministry of Regional Development of the Russian Federation in agreement with the federal executive authorities exercising regulatory functions in the relevant areas of activity.
6. The rules for the execution and design of text and graphic materials included in the design and working documentation are established by the Ministry of Regional Development of the Russian Federation.
7. The need to develop requirements for the content of sections of project documentation, the presence of which is not mandatory according to these Regulations, is determined by agreement between the design organization and the customer of such documentation.
Sections 6, 11, 5 and 9 of the project documentation, the content requirements of which are established respectively by paragraphs 23, 27.1-31, 38 and 42 of these Regulations, are developed in full for capital construction projects financed in whole or in part from the relevant budgets. In all other cases, the need and scope of development of these sections are determined by the customer and are indicated in the design assignment.
dated 04/13/2010 N 235)
8. The need to develop design documentation for a capital construction project in relation to individual stages of construction is established by the customer and indicated in the design assignment.
The possibility of preparing design documentation for individual stages of construction must be justified by calculations confirming the technological feasibility of implementing the adopted design decisions when carrying out construction in stages.
Design documentation for a particular construction stage is developed to the extent necessary for the implementation of this construction stage. The specified documentation must meet the requirements for the composition and content of sections of project documentation established by these Regulations for capital construction projects.
For the purposes of these Regulations, the construction stage means the construction of one of the capital construction projects, the construction of which is planned to be carried out on one land plot, if such an object can be put into operation and operated autonomously, that is, regardless of the construction of other capital construction projects on this land plot, as well as the construction of a part of a capital construction project, which can be put into operation and operated autonomously, that is, independently of the construction of other parts of this capital construction project.
II. Composition of sections of design documentation for capital construction projects for industrial and non-production purposes and requirements for the content of these sections9. Design documentation for capital construction projects for industrial and non-industrial purposes consists of 12 sections, the content requirements for which are established by paragraphs 10-32 of these Regulations.
10. Section 1 "Explanatory Note" must contain:
in the text part
a) details of one of the following documents, on the basis of which the decision to develop project documentation was made:
federal target program, development program of a constituent entity of the Russian Federation, comprehensive program for the development of a municipal entity, departmental target program and other programs;
decision of the President of the Russian Federation, the Government of the Russian Federation, government bodies of the constituent entities of the Russian Federation and local government bodies in accordance with their powers;
developer's decision;
b) initial data and conditions for the preparation of design documentation for a capital construction project. The explanatory note indicates the details of the following documents:
design assignment - in case of preparation of design documentation on the basis of a contract;
reporting documentation based on the results of engineering surveys;
title documents for a capital construction project - in the case of preparation of design documentation for reconstruction or major repairs of a capital construction project;
an approved and duly registered urban planning plan for the land plot provided for the placement of a capital construction project;
documents on the use of land plots to which urban planning regulations do not apply or for which urban planning regulations are not established, issued in accordance with federal laws by authorized federal executive authorities, or authorized executive authorities of constituent entities of the Russian Federation, or authorized local government bodies;
technical conditions provided for by Part 7 of Article 48 of the Town Planning Code of the Russian Federation and other regulatory legal acts, if the operation of the designed capital construction facility is impossible without its connection to public engineering and technical support networks (hereinafter referred to as technical conditions);
documents on approval of deviations from the provisions of technical specifications;
permission to deviate from the maximum parameters of the permitted construction of capital construction projects;
acts (decisions) of the owner of the building (structure) on the decommissioning and liquidation of a capital construction project - if demolition (dismantling) is necessary;
other initial permitting documents established by legislative and other regulatory legal acts of the Russian Federation, including technical and urban planning regulations;
decision of a local government body to recognize a residential building as unsafe and subject to demolition - if demolition of the residential building is necessary;
c) information about the functional purpose of the capital construction project, the composition and characteristics of production, the range of products (works, services);
d) information about the needs of the capital construction project for fuel, gas, water and electrical energy;
e) data on the design capacity of a capital construction project - for industrial facilities;
f) information about the raw material base, production needs for water, fuel and energy resources - for production facilities;
g) information on the integrated use of raw materials, secondary energy resources, production waste - for production facilities;
h) information about land plots withdrawn for temporary (for the construction period) and (or) permanent use, justification for the size of the withdrawn land plot, if such dimensions are not established by the norms of land allocation for specific types of activities, or land use and development rules, or planning projects , land surveying, - if necessary, seizure of a land plot;
j) information on the amount of funds required to compensate for losses to owners of land plots - in the event of their seizure for temporary and (or) permanent use;
k) information about the inventions used in the project, the results of patent research;
l) technical and economic indicators of the designed capital construction projects;
m) information on the availability of developed and agreed upon special technical conditions - if it is necessary to develop such conditions;
o) data on the design capacity of the capital construction project, the significance of the capital construction project for settlements (municipalities), as well as on the number of employees and their professional qualifications, the number of jobs (except for residential buildings) and other data characterizing the capital construction project, - for non-production objects;
o) information about computer programs that were used to perform calculations of structural elements of buildings, structures and structures;
p) justification for the possibility of constructing a capital construction project by stages of construction, highlighting these stages (if necessary);
c) information on the estimated costs associated with the demolition of buildings and structures, relocation of people, relocation of utility networks (if necessary);
r) assurance from the design organization that the design documentation has been developed in accordance with the urban planning plan of the land plot, design assignment, urban planning regulations, documents on the use of the land plot for construction (if the land plot is not subject to the urban planning regulations or in relation to it no town planning regulations are established), technical regulations, including those establishing requirements for ensuring the safe operation of buildings, structures, structures and the safe use of adjacent territories, and in compliance with technical conditions.
11. The documents (copies of documents drawn up in the prescribed manner) specified in subparagraph “b” of paragraph 10 of these Regulations must be attached to the explanatory note in full.
12. Section 2 “Scheme of planning organization of a land plot” must contain:
in the text part
a) characteristics of the land plot provided for the placement of a capital construction project;
b) justification of the boundaries of sanitary protection zones of capital construction projects within the boundaries of a land plot - if it is necessary to determine these zones in accordance with the legislation of the Russian Federation;
c) justification for the planning organization of the land plot in accordance with town planning and technical regulations or documents on the use of the land plot (if the land plot is not subject to town planning regulations or town planning regulations are not established in relation to it);
d) technical and economic indicators of the land plot provided for the placement of a capital construction project;
e) justification of decisions on engineering preparation of the territory, including decisions on engineering protection of the territory and capital construction objects from the consequences of hazardous geological processes, flood, surface and ground waters;
f) description of the organization of the relief by vertical layout;
g) description of solutions for landscaping;
h) zoning of the territory of the land plot provided for the placement of a capital construction project, justification of the functional purpose and the basic layout of the zones, justification for the placement of buildings and structures (main, auxiliary, utility, warehouse and service purposes) of capital construction objects - for production facilities;
i) justification of transport communications schemes ensuring external and internal (including inter-shop) cargo transportation - for industrial facilities;
j) characteristics and technical indicators of transport communications (if such communications are available) - for industrial facilities;
k) justification of transport communications schemes providing external and internal access to a capital construction project - for non-production facilities;
in the graphic part
l) diagram of the planning organization of the land plot showing:
locations of existing and projected capital construction projects, indicating existing and projected entrances and approaches to them;
boundaries of public easement zones (if any);
buildings and structures of a capital construction project subject to demolition (if any);
decisions on planning, landscaping, landscaping and lighting of the territory;
stages of construction of a capital construction project;
traffic patterns for vehicles on a construction site;
m) plan of earth masses;
n) a consolidated plan of engineering support networks indicating the places of connection of the planned capital construction facility to existing engineering support networks;
o) a situational plan for the placement of a capital construction project within the boundaries of the land plot provided for the placement of this facility, indicating the boundaries of settlements directly adjacent to the boundaries of the specified land plot, the boundaries of zones with special conditions for their use provided for by the Town Planning Code of the Russian Federation, the boundaries of territories, exposed to the risk of emergencies of a natural and man-made nature, as well as displaying the designed transport and engineering communications with the designation of the places of their connection to existing transport and engineering communications - for industrial facilities.

28. Section 11 “Estimate for the construction of capital construction projects” must contain a text part as part of an explanatory note to the estimate documentation and estimate documentation.
29. The explanatory note to the estimate documentation provided for in paragraph 28 of these Regulations must contain the following information:
a) information about the location of the capital construction project;
b) a list of collections and catalogs of estimate standards adopted for the preparation of estimate documentation for construction;
c) name of the contractor (if any);
d) justification for the specifics of determining the estimated cost of construction work for a capital construction project;
e) other information on the procedure for determining the estimated cost of construction of a capital construction project, specific to it.
30. The estimate documentation provided for in paragraph 28 of these Regulations must contain a summary of costs, a consolidated estimate of the cost of construction, site and local estimates (estimates), estimates for individual types of costs.
The specified estimate documentation is compiled using the basic level of prices and prices prevailing at the time of its preparation (indicating the month and year of its preparation). The basic price level refers to the cost indicators of estimated standards in force as of January 1, 2000.
(as amended by the Decree of the Government of the Russian Federation dated May 18, 2009 N 427)
31. The consolidated estimate of the cost of construction, provided for in paragraph 30 of these Regulations, is drawn up with the distribution of funds according to the following chapters:
preparation of the construction site (Chapter 1);
main construction projects (Chapter 2);
auxiliary and service facilities (Chapter 3);
energy facilities (Chapter 4);
transport and communication facilities (Chapter 5);
external networks and structures of water supply, sewerage, heat supply and gas supply (Chapter 6);
landscaping and landscaping (Chapter 7);
temporary buildings and structures (Chapter 8);
other work and costs (Chapter 9);
training of operational personnel for a capital construction project under construction (Chapter 11);
design and survey work (Chapter 12).
32. Section 12 “Other documentation in cases provided for by federal laws” must contain documentation, the need for development of which during the design and construction of a capital construction project is provided for by the legislative acts of the Russian Federation, including:
a) declaration of industrial safety of hazardous production facilities, developed at the design stage;
b) declaration of safety of hydraulic structures, developed at the design stage;
b.1) a list of measures for civil defense, measures to prevent emergencies of a natural and man-made nature for facilities using atomic energy (including nuclear installations, storage facilities for nuclear materials and radioactive substances), hazardous production facilities, defined as such in accordance with the law Russian Federation, especially dangerous, technically complex, unique objects, defense and security objects;
(as amended by Decree of the Government of the Russian Federation dated December 21, 2009 N 1044)
c) other documentation established by legislative acts of the Russian Federation.

MINISTRY OF REGIONAL DEVELOPMENT OF THE RUSSIAN FEDERATION
The Ministry of Regional Development of the Russian Federation, in accordance with numerous requests, as well as in accordance with paragraph 2 (hereinafter referred to as the Regulations), reports.
Instructions on the procedure for the development, coordination, approval and composition of documentation for the construction of enterprises, buildings and structures (SNiP 11-01-95), approved by Resolution of the Ministry of Construction of the Russian Federation of June 30, 1995 N 18-64 with the entry into force of the said Resolution not subject to application. Also not subject to application is the Procedure for the development, coordination, approval and composition of justifications for investments in the construction of enterprises, buildings and structures (SP 11-101-95), approved by Resolution of the Ministry of Construction of Russia dated June 30, 1995 N 18-63.
Unlike previously valid regulatory documents, the Regulations do not provide for staged design: “feasibility study”, “project”, “detailed design”, but use the concepts “project documentation” and .
Taking into account the fact that the Decree of the Government of the Russian Federation "On the procedure for organizing and carrying out design documentation and the results of engineering surveys" dated March 5, 2007 N 145 provides for the procedure for conducting an examination of documentation developed within the scope of the "design documentation" stage, the customer must prepare it in accordance with the specified provision, and submit it for state examination.
In accordance with paragraph 4 of the Regulations, working documentation is developed for the purpose of implementing architectural, technical and technological solutions during the construction process. In addition, the provision does not contain instructions on the sequence of development of working documentation, which determines the possibility of its implementation, both simultaneously with and after its preparation.
In this case, the volume, composition and content of the working documentation must be determined by the customer (developer) depending on the degree of detail of the solutions contained in the design documentation, and indicated in the design assignment.
According to the Ministry of Regional Development of Russia, with the simultaneous development of design and working documentation according to the customer’s decision and with the consent of the expert organization, all documentation can be submitted for state examination. At the same time, it is recommended that the amount of payment for the state examination of non-residential capital construction projects and (or) engineering survey results be made from the base (in 2001 prices) (working documentation, if it was submitted for examination) and (or) survey work, in the amount of no more values established by the customer when determining the initial (maximum) price of the competition (auction) for the implementation of the specified work.
In connection with changes in the requirements for the composition of sections of project documentation provided for by the Regulations, the Ministry of Regional Development of Russia recommends when determining cost of design work accept the distribution of the base design price, calculated using reference books of base prices for design work, depending on the design stage in the following amounts:
project documentation - 40%
working documentation - 60%.
Depending on the specifics of construction projects and the completeness of the development of design and working documentation, the recommended ratio of the base design price can be adjusted by agreement between the design contractor and the customer.
In addition, if the design assignment provides for the simultaneous development of design and full or partial development of working documentation, then the total percentage of the base price is determined by agreement between the customer (developer) of construction and the person preparing such documentation, depending on the architectural, functional, technological, constructive and engineering solutions contained in the design documentation, as well as the degree of their detail.
In pursuance of paragraph 6 of the Regulations, an order has been prepared by the Ministry of Regional Development of Russia to approve the rules for the execution and design of text and graphic materials included in the design and working documentation, which is being registered with the Ministry of Justice of Russia.
Before the said Order comes into force, the execution and execution of text and graphic materials included in the design and working documentation is recommended to be carried out using previously adopted standards of the Design Documentation System for Construction, standards of the Unified System of Design Documentation to the extent that does not contradict the legislation of the Russian Federation on technical regulation, legislation of the Russian Federation on urban planning activities.
